129 accounts of Saltha election officer Imran, associates frozen

BSS
Published On: 20 Nov 2025, 16:30

DHAKA, Nov 20, 2025 (BSS) - A court here today ordered the freezing of 129 bank and mobile financial service (MFS) accounts belonging to Saltha Upazila Election Officer Md Imranur Rahman Imran, Faridpur District Election Commission Office data entry operator Rajibul Islam, and their associates.

Dhaka Metropolitan Senior Special Judge Md Sabbir Faiz passed the order, allowing a petition of the Anti-Corruption Commission.

According to the petition, an investigation officer has been appointed to probe allegations that Md Imranur Rahman Imran, Rajibul Islam, and others earned money unlawfully from a group involved in irregularities in the voter list and national identity card registration process, and subsequently transacted those funds through various bank accounts in a manner amounting to money laundering.

It further stated that a review of the information and documents collected during the inquiry found that a total of 129 bank, financial institution, and mobile financial service accounts - held by the accused individuals and entities under their names - had transactions amounting to several crores of taka.

"Based on information from different sources, it was learned that the individuals concerned were attempting to withdraw, transfer, or otherwise dispose of the funds kept in those accounts. For the sake of proper investigation, the accounts should be frozen immediately," the plea added.
